Tankless Water Heater Repair in Denver, CO
Tankless water heater repair services focus on diagnosing and fixing issues with on-demand water heating systems that provide hot water only when needed. These repairs can address a variety of common problems, such as inconsistent water temperature, strange noises, leaks, or system failure. Projects typically involve inspecting the unit for mineral buildup, faulty thermostats, or broken components, and restoring proper operation to ensure reliable hot water supply. Homeowners often request these services when experiencing reduced water flow, fluctuating temperatures, or system shutdowns, aiming to restore comfort and convenience in their homes.
Before requesting tankless water heater repairs, property owners usually want to understand the potential causes of the issues and the scope of work needed. It’s helpful to know whether the problem is isolated or part of a broader system concern, and if repairs will involve replacing parts or the entire unit. Clarifying the repair process, expected outcomes, and any necessary follow-up maintenance can assist in making informed decisions. Proper diagnosis and timely repairs can extend the lifespan of the unit and maintain efficient hot water delivery for everyday household needs.

Tankless Water Heater Repair Questions
What are common signs of a tankless water heater needing repair? Reduced water flow, inconsistent hot water, or strange noises can indicate issues requiring attention.
Can a tankless water heater be repaired on the spot? Many problems can be diagnosed and fixed during a service visit, depending on the issue's complexity.
What issues typically cause a tankless water heater to stop producing hot water? Mineral buildup, faulty heating elements, or control system failures are common causes.
Is it better to repair or replace a tankless water heater? Repair is often suitable for minor issues, but replacement may be considered if the unit is aging or has multiple problems.
